ResumenA Multimodal Multilayer Perceptron (MM-MLP) is a feedforward neural network that ingests features from two or more heterogeneous input modalities — such as structured tabular data, text embeddings, and image feature vectors — by encoding each stream separately and fusing them into a shared representation before passing it through fully connected layers to produce a classification or regression output.A Multimodal Transformer extends the standard Transformer architecture to process and jointly reason over two or more input modalities — most commonly text and images, but also audio, video, or structured data. Cross-modal attention layers allow information from one modality to inform representations in another, enabling tasks such as visual question answering, image captioning, and multimodal sentiment analysis.
